Downtown Sold Data Overview

Over the past 2 years, 136 homes have sold in Downtown, Airdrie, with a median sold price of $270K. Sale prices have ranged from $180K to $376K. The typical home sells in 28 days, showing a balanced market. Homes are selling at 98.2% of their list price — very close to asking price. Median property taxes in the area run approximately $1,381 annually. The most common property types sold include Lowrise Apartment (133), Townhouse (2), Mixed Use (1).

Neighbourhood Guide: Downtown, Airdrie

Neighbourhood Overview

Downtown Airdrie serves as the vibrant cultural and social hub of the city, blending historic small-town charm with modern revitalization. Known for its quaint streets, local businesses, and pedestrian-friendly layout, the neighbourhood offers a relaxed yet energetic atmosphere. It is an appealing area for those seeking an affordable, walkable lifestyle with quick access to urban amenities.

Location

Centrally located in the heart of Airdrie, the Downtown area is anchored by the Main Street corridor. It is surrounded by established communities like The Village, Old Town, and Jensen. The neighbourhood provides excellent connectivity for commuters, offering quick and easy access to Highway 2 (QEII) for a straightforward drive south into Calgary.

Housing Character

The real estate landscape in Downtown Airdrie is highly affordable and primarily consists of small, low-rise apartment buildings, alongside a selection of older single-detached homes. The area has a relatively high proportion of renters and is popular among young professionals and downsizers. With a median sold price of $270,000 and currently 23 active listings, the market here caters well to those seeking budget-friendly, low-maintenance urban living.

Schools & Education

Families living in or near Downtown Airdrie have access to several reputable schools. Nearby public options include École Airdrie Middle School, AE Bowers Elementary School, and George McDougall High School, which offers a French Immersion program. Muriel Clayton Middle School is also located just to the south, ensuring educational needs for various age groups are well met.

Transit & Access

Downtown Airdrie is well-served by Airdrie Transit. Local Routes 1 and 3 run every 30 minutes, providing easy travel throughout the city. For commuters, the Intercity Express (ICE) Routes 901 and 902 offer direct, peak-hour service straight into Downtown Calgary. Residents can also utilize the 'Hello To Go' on-demand transit service for flexible local trips.

Shopping & Dining

Main Street acts as the commercial spine of Downtown, lined with an eclectic mix of mom-and-pop shops, local eateries, cafes, and essential services. The neighbourhood's pedestrian-friendly design means that residents can easily accomplish their daily errands, grab groceries, or meet friends for coffee entirely on foot.

Parks & Recreation

Nature and recreation are right at the doorstep, highlighted by the stunning 20-acre Nose Creek Regional Park situated in the downtown core. It features a stocked trout pond, nature trails, fire pits, and the Gwacheon Park area with its handcrafted Korean totem poles. Nearby Jensen Park is a community favourite, hosting the Airdrie Farmer's Market and offering excellent picnic spots.

Lifestyle & Community

The lifestyle in Downtown Airdrie is characterized by its blend of quiet, slow-paced charm and engaging community spirit. Residents enjoy a highly walkable environment with frequent community festivals and outdoor events at the Nose Creek amphitheatre.
